HarmonyOS 鸿蒙Next中快应用实现抖音垂直滑动问题
HarmonyOS 鸿蒙Next中快应用实现抖音垂直滑动问题 当用uni app打出来的华为快应用 其中使用到了swiper+video 但是实际使用时候效果swiper滑动不了 而video应该是在图层最上方 uniapp vue代码大致如下:
<swiper current="0" style="height: 100vh;" vertical="true">
<video id="0" src="xxxx" style="height: 100%;width: 100%;">
</video>
<video id="1" src="xxxxxx" style="height: 100%;width: 100%;">
</video>
<video id="2" src="xxxxxx" style="height: 100%;width: 100%;">
</video>
</swiper>
这段代码如果用华为快应用开发者工具 就不会出现上述问题 可以正常垂直滑动
更多关于HarmonyOS 鸿蒙Next中快应用实现抖音垂直滑动问题的实战教程也可以访问 https://www.itying.com/category-93-b0.html
3 回复
开发者您好,您的问题需要进一步分析,请添加快应用QQ:2851508921,谢谢。
更多关于HarmonyOS 鸿蒙Next中快应用实现抖音垂直滑动问题的实战系列教程也可以访问 https://www.itying.com/category-93-b0.html
加了 但是对方通过验证好慢,
在HarmonyOS鸿蒙Next中,实现抖音式垂直滑动效果可以通过以下步骤:
-
布局设计:使用
ListContainer
或RecyclerView
作为主容器,每个子项为一个独立的视频播放界面。 -
视频播放:集成
VideoPlayer
组件用于播放视频,确保支持自动播放和暂停。 -
滑动监听:通过
OnScrollListener
监听滑动事件,判断滑动方向和距离,实现自动切换到下一个视频。 -
性能优化:预加载相邻视频,减少切换时的卡顿,并合理管理资源释放。
通过这些步骤,可以在鸿蒙Next中实现流畅的垂直滑动视频播放体验。